Kyoto University (KU) is pleased to announce the opening of applications for the Asian Future Leaders Scholarship Program (AFLSP) 2023-24.
With the support of the Bai Xian Asia Institute and the Bai Xian Education Foundation, Kyoto University (KU) has operated the AFLSP as one of the program’s Partner Universities since 2014.
The AFLSP provides scholarships to assist students in deepening their understanding of cultural diversity, and aims to cultivate human resources who can contribute to the development of Asia and the world.
AIM: Under the administration of Bai Xian Asia Institute (BXAI), the AFLSP provides a platform on which students and educational institutions in Asia can cultivate lasting relationships based on mutual trust and understanding essential tools for building bridges across cultures.
[email protected] provides a two-year, Japan highest-class scholarship (Year 2019: approx. 150,000 Yen/Month + Admission + Tuition + Program. The amount varies depending on the exchange rate.) with a professional enrichment program.

(※) Previously, eligible applicants were limited to students who graduated from designated universities in Asia (excluding Japan), and who were admitted to a Kyoto University master’s degree program. However, beginning with applications for entry in October 2022/April 2023, applications will also be accepted from students who have obtained or expect to obtain a bachelor’s degree from Kyoto University and who will enroll in a Kyoto University master’s degree program.
